Powder Free Vinyl Patient Examination Gloves, Clear (non-colored)
Powder Free Vinyl Patient Examination Gloves, Clear (non-colored) is a disposable device intended for medical purposes that is worn on the examiner's hand or finger to prevent contamination between patient and examiner.
The subject device is disposable medical PVC gloves that made from PVC compound, Clear (non-colored), powder free and nonsterile. The device meets the specifications in ASTM D5250-06(Reapproved 2015) Standard specification for poly (vinyl chloride) gloves for medical application.

Powder Free Vinyl Patient Examination Gloves, Clear (non-colored)
Powder Free Vinyl Patient Examination Gloves, Clear (non-colored) is a non-sterile disposable device intended for medical purposes that is worn on the examiner's hand or finger to prevent contamination between patient and examiner.
Powder-Free Vinyl Patient Examination Gloves, Clear (Non-colored) that meets all of the requirements of ASTM standard D 5250-06(Reaffirmation 2011).
-- How the device functions:
PVC films form a barrier to body fluids and bloodborne Pathogens
-- Scientific concepts that form the basis for the device
The PVC rubber is water tight under normal conditions of use. It's tensile properties cause it to conform to the hand, allowing movements necessary for a medical procedure.
-- Physical and performance characteristics such as design, materials and physical properties:
PVC gloves are known to create a barrier to bloodborne pathogens and body fluids. ASTM conforming tensile properties create a glove that is strong and flexible. The glove is manufactured in accordance with the requirements of ASTM D5250 and ASTM D5151 requirements.

- The "ground truth" for this device's performance is defined by adherence to established international and national standards for patient examination gloves, specifically:
- ASTM D5250-06 (Reaffirmation 2011): Standard Specification for Poly(Vinyl Chloride) Gloves for Medical Application.
- ASTM D5151-06 (Reapproved 2011): Standard Test Method for Detection of Holes in Medical Gloves.
- ASTM D6124-06 (Reaffirmation 2011): Standard Test Method for Residual Powder on Medical Gloves.
- 21 CFR 800.20: General requirements for medical devices.
- ISO 10993-10 Third Edition 2010-08-01: Biological evaluation of medical devices -- Part 10: Tests for irritation and skin sensitization.
